Tucson Couple Arrested In Child Abuse Death Of Infant

Salma Rodriguez | Ivan Portillo Herrera

On May 11, 2017, just after 3:30 p.m., Tucson Police officers and members from the Tucson Fire Department responded to a report of an unresponsive child, 10-month-old Jose Valenzuela, inside an apartment at 2800 S. Mission Rd. Paramedics were first on scene and immediately transported the child to Banner University Medical Center with life-threatening-injuries.

The mother, 25-year-old Salma Rodriguez, and her boyfriend, 22-year-old Ivan Portillo Herrera, also responded to the hospital. Upon arrival at the hospital, officers learned the child had been on the couch when he rolled off, hitting the carpeted floor. When the child became unresponsive, the mother called 911. Doctors advised the child had significant new and old injuries that were not consistent with a fall from a couch.

Detectives learned the child had new and old injuries consistent with abusive head trauma. Rodriguez was arrested for two counts of Child Abuse – a Class 2 Felony. Portillo Herrera was arrested for one count of Child Abuse – a Class 2 Felony. They were both transported and booked into the Pima County Jail.

On May 14, 2017 detectives learned the child succumbed to injuries was pronounced deceased at the hospital. Next of kin has been notified. Additional charges are pending as detectives continue the investigation.
